If you want to store your scanned data in the cloud for easy access from any device, you need to sign up for a free ABBYY Cloud account. From here, you can search the fields of all your cards through a search box. Tiles with thumbnails of your scanned cards are placed on the app’s main screen. When you do this, a close-up of the corresponding text in the photo of the business card is displayed along the top of the screen. Text in fields that ABBYY thinks may be errors is colored in red. In the app’s card editor, contact information that was extracted from the card is organized into fields that you can scroll through. (You can turn this off so that you snap the photo yourself by tapping a button.) IDGĪBBYY shows a transparent rectangle over the business card you’re scanning to help you position it. When the rectangle locks its positioning right over the card, the app automatically snaps a photo. As you target your phone’s camera at the card you want scanned, ABBYY’s camera tool shows a transparent rectangle overlay over the card. ABBYY Business Card ReaderĪBBYY can recognize 25 languages. The camera tool in many of these apps automatically enhances the image of a scanned business card (e.g., brightening it and straightening its alignment) to help produce better scan results through its OCR. How often you have to make corrections on the scanned results from any of these apps depends partly on how capable its OCR software is.Īnother factor affecting the results is image quality. At least occasionally, you’ll need to make edits, such as correcting the spelling of a business or a person’s name. It’s impossible for these apps to produce perfect results every time. And many allow you to export the data as a vCard email attachment, to a CSV file, or even to CRM platforms like Salesforce, though you may have to pay for a premium account to do so. These results can be added to your phone’s contacts app with a quick tap.Īdditionally, these apps typically offer cloud storage (either their own or via a third-party service like iCloud or Google Drive) so you can access the contact data from anywhere. Some apps’ OCR software can even recognize languages other than English - a plus for today’s global business environment. The app performs optical character recognition (OCR) on the photo to extract the information printed on the card and categorizes that info into fields (name, job title, phone number, email address, etc.). ![]() Using such an app, you snap a photo of a business card with your phone’s camera.
